Let's start a thread for REITs vs Real Estate.
1. What are the difference between the two? 2. What are the advantages and disadvantages between one over the other?
I think one of the differences is, in REIT you're spreading your money over many properties whereas if you invest directly in real estate you will have a higher concentration of risks in a few properties.
Another difference is the lower entry cost for REITs.
